Downspout drainage services involve installing, repairing, or replacing the pipes that direct rainwater away from a building’s foundation. Properly functioning downspouts ensure that water is carried safely away from the structure, preventing pooling around the base and reducing the risk of water damage. Service providers may also assess existing systems to identify and fix issues such as leaks, loose fittings, or blockages that can impair drainage performance. These services are essential for maintaining the integrity of a property’s exterior and helping to manage heavy rainfall effectively.

Many common problems can be addressed through downspout drainage services. Clogged or broken downspouts can cause water to spill over and pool near the foundation, leading to potential basement flooding or foundation cracking. Improperly directed downspouts may also cause erosion around the property or damage to landscaping. In some cases, downspouts may detach or become disconnected from the gutter system, creating gaps that allow water to flow where it shouldn’t. Service providers can diagnose these issues and implement solutions to restore proper drainage, helping to prevent cost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Downspout Drainage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Broomfield,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ine downspout repairs or minor adjustments generally range from $150 to $400. Many common j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like sealing leaks or fixing loose connections.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um, which usually involves additional materials or labor.

Mid-Range Replacements - Replacing sections of downspouts or installing new connectors usually costs between $400 and $1,200. Most projects in Broomfield and nearby areas are completed within this range, depending on the length and complexity of the work involved. Larger, more involved replacements can push beyond this band but are less common.

Full Downspout System Replacement - Complete overhauls of downspout systems typically fall between $1,200 and $3,000. Many homeowners opt for this when upgrading or replacing aging components, with most projects landing in the middle of this range. Extensive or custom installations can exceed $3,000 but are less frequent.

Large or Complex Drainage Projects - Larger projects such as extensive gutter and downspout system overhauls, or integrating drainage solutions with landscaping, can reach $5,000 or more. These are less common and usually involve significant planning or additional construction work beyond standard repairs or replacements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
